打赏

相关文章

中间人攻击(https降级攻击)和iptables命令分析

中间人攻击 以下是一个简单的中间人攻击示例,结合 ARP 欺骗和流量修改: 1. 进行 ARP 欺骗 首先,使用 arpspoof 进行 ARP 欺骗,将受害者的流量重定向到攻击者的机器上: sudo arpspoof -i eth0 -t 172.29.144.50 172…

echarts 矩阵树图treemap

1、根据value值渲染各个数据的占用面积; 2、根据percentValue值判断各个数据的颜色展示; 3、根据value值判断各个数据的标签名称字号的大小(占用面积越大字号越大,占用面积越小字号越小); 直接上代码&…

linux网络编程3——http服务器的实现和性能测试

文章目录 http服务器的实现1. 水平触发(Level Trigger)与边沿触发(Edge Trigger)1.1 水平触发1.2 边沿触发 2. httpserver2.1 调整内核tcp缓冲区大小2.2 IO层和协议层2.3 使用状态机保存连接状态信息2.4 分块发送大文件,保存被发送文件的上下文信息2.5 可选择使用se…

R语言笔记(五):Apply函数

文章目录 一、Apply Family二、apply(): rows or columns of a matrix or data frame三、Applying a custom function四、Applying a custom function "on-the-fly"五、Applying a function that takes extra arguments六、Whats the return argument?七、Optimized…

解决Redis缓存击穿(互斥锁、逻辑过期)

文章目录 背景代码实现前置实体类常量类工具类结果返回类控制层 互斥锁方案逻辑过期方案 背景 缓存击穿也叫热点 Key 问题,就是一个被高并发访问并且缓存重建业务较复杂的 key 突然失效了,无数的请求访问会在瞬间给数据库带来巨大的冲击 常见的解决方案…

面试测试用例题型通用思路

这类面试题目旨在考察面试者对各种软件测试方法的熟悉程度、设计测试用例(test case)的能力以及敏锐的测试意识(test sense)。在回答之前,面试者可以主动反问面试官有关需求的具体情况,例如:“这个杯子大概是什么样的?”这样的提问不仅能帮助明确问题背景,也展示了面试…

【Android】AHandler/AMessage/ALooper机制

以MediaCodec.cpp中, mCodecLooper 成员的使用来说明 init() 函数中 if (mCodecLooper NULL) {mCodecLooper new ALooper; // 构造ALoopermCodecLooper->setName("CodecLooper"); //设置消息处理线程的线程name,方便trace分析查看mCod…

(三)第一个Qt程序“Qt版本的HelloWorld”

一、随记 我们在学习编程语言的时候,各种讲解编程语言的书籍中通常都会以一个非常经典的“HelloWorld”程序展开详细讲解。程序虽然简短,但是“麻雀虽小,五脏俱全”,但是却非常适合用来熟悉程序结构、规范,快速形成对编…

手机版浏览

扫一扫体验

微信公众账号

微信扫一扫加关注

返回
顶部